Monte Carlo simulations in the isobaric–isothermal ensemble with variable shape of the periodic box were used to investigate Poisson's ratios of the hard‐core repulsive Yukawa crystals with periodically distributed nanoslits. Each nanoslit, oriented perpendicularly to the crystallographic direction [010], was filled by a monolayer of hard spheres. It is shown that presence of the nanoslits leads to negative Poisson's ratio, as low as –0.57(2), in the [100][001]‐direction. This direction is not auxetic in the pure Yukawa crystal, i.e. shows positive Poisson's ratio, equal to 0.43(1).
